Venous pressure measurement is a diagnostic procedure used to measure blood pressure within the veins. Unlike arterial blood pressure measurement, which records pressure in the arteries, venous pressure measurement provides information about the pressure in the venous circulation. This value is highly relevant for assessing cardiac function and the body´s fluid balance.
Central venous pressure (CVP) is the most common form of venous pressure measurement. It is measured in the right atrium of the heart or in the superior vena cava and provides information about cardiac preload and the filling status of the venous system. Normal values range from 3 to 8 mmHg (millimeters of mercury).
Peripheral venous pressure is measured in a vein of the arm or leg. It is less precise than CVP but can serve as an initial orientation, particularly when placement of a central venous catheter is not indicated.
To measure central venous pressure, a central venous catheter (CVC) is typically inserted via the subclavian vein (beneath the collarbone), the internal jugular vein (in the neck), or the femoral vein (in the groin). The catheter is advanced to the superior vena cava or the right atrium. A pressure transducer then measures venous pressure continuously or as a single reading, which is displayed on a monitor.

A low CVP (below 3 mmHg) may indicate a fluid deficit, for example due to significant blood loss or dehydration. An elevated CVP (above 8 mmHg) may suggest right-sided heart failure, pulmonary embolism, cardiac tamponade, or fluid overload. Measured values must always be interpreted within the broader clinical context, as many factors can influence venous pressure.
